Hankook Introduces iON Tires for Enhanced EV Performance
Hankook has officially launched its line of iON tires, aimed at maximizing durability and range for electric vehicles (EVs). This new product line is particularly significant as it addresses common concerns among EV owners regarding tire performance and longevity. The iON tires can be experienced firsthand at the Electrify Expo Demo Days, providing an opportunity for potential buyers to evaluate their benefits directly.
What Changed
The introduction of the iON tire line marks a notable advancement in tire technology specifically tailored for electric vehicles. These tires are designed to enhance the driving experience by improving both durability and range, which are critical factors for EV owners. While the specifics regarding pricing and widespread availability have not been disclosed, the launch at a prominent event like the Electrify Expo indicates Hankook's commitment to the EV market.
Why It Matters for Buyers/Owners
The development of the iON tires is particularly relevant for current and prospective EV owners for several reasons:
- Increased Driving Range: Enhanced tire performance can contribute to a longer driving range, potentially allowing EV owners to travel further between charges. This is a crucial factor for many buyers who are concerned about range anxiety.
- Lower Ownership Costs: With improvements in durability, these tires may last longer than standard tires, reducing the frequency and cost of replacements. This could lead to lower overall ownership costs for EV drivers.
- Hands-On Experience: The availability of the iON tires at demo events allows potential buyers to test the tires in real-world conditions, helping them make informed purchasing decisions.
